Pim van Pelt fdb732142a Add bridgedomain settings.
Bridges can be created with default settings, with specific settings,
and they can be sync'd at runtime with all of the settings in this
change.

Notably missing are two features:
- unknown unicast flooding into specific interfaces (as opposed to
  on/off on the bridge)
- learn-limit, which does not have an API getter, only a setter.

### NOTE(pim): This file is the source of truth for the Yamale schema validator.
### Make sure to copy this file into config/schema.py's yamale_schema
### when it is changed here.
interfaces: map(include('interface'),key=str(),required=False)
bondethernets: map(include('bondethernet'),key=str(matches='BondEthernet[0-9]+'),required=False)
loopbacks: map(include('loopback'),key=str(matches='loop[0-9]+'),required=False)
bridgedomains: map(include('bridgedomain'),key=str(matches='bd[0-9]+'),required=False)
vxlan_tunnels: map(include('vxlan'),key=str(matches='vxlan_tunnel[0-9]+'),required=False)
---
vxlan:
description: str(exclude='\'"',len=64,required=False)
local: ip()
remote: ip()
vni: int(min=1,max=16777215)
---
bridgedomain:
description: str(exclude='\'"',len=64,required=False)
mtu: int(min=128,max=9216,required=False)
bvi: str(matches='loop[0-9]+',required=False)
interfaces: list(str(),required=False)
settings: include('bridgedomain-settings',required=False)
---
bridgedomain-settings:
learn: bool(required=False)
unicast-flood: bool(required=False)
unknown-unicast-flood: bool(required=False)
unicast-forward: bool(required=False)
arp-termination: bool(required=False)
arp-unicast-forward: bool(required=False)
mac-age-minutes: int(min=0,max=255,required=False)
---
loopback:
description: str(exclude='\'"',len=64,required=False)
lcp: str(max=15,matches='[a-z]+[a-z0-9-]*',required=False)
mtu: int(min=128,max=9216,required=False)
addresses: list(ip_interface(),min=1,max=6,required=False)
---
bondethernet:
description: str(exclude='\'"',len=64,required=False)
interfaces: list(str(matches='.*GigabitEthernet[0-9]+/[0-9]+/[0-9]+'))
---
interface:
description: str(exclude='\'"',len=64,required=False)
mac: mac(required=False)
lcp: str(max=15,matches='[a-z]+[a-z0-9-]*',required=False)
mtu: int(min=128,max=9216,required=False)
addresses: list(ip_interface(),min=1,max=6,required=False)
sub-interfaces: map(include('sub-interface'),key=int(min=1,max=4294967295),required=False)
l2xc: str(required=False)
state: enum('up', 'down', required=False)
---
sub-interface:
description: str(exclude='\'"',len=64,required=False)
lcp: str(max=15,matches='[a-z]+[a-z0-9-]*',required=False)
mtu: int(min=128,max=9216,required=False)
addresses: list(ip_interface(),required=False)
encapsulation: include('encapsulation',required=False)
l2xc: str(required=False)
state: enum('up', 'down', required=False)
---
encapsulation:
dot1q: int(min=1,max=4095,required=False)
dot1ad: int(min=1,max=4095,required=False)
inner-dot1q: int(min=1,max=4095,required=False)
exact-match: bool(required=False)
